Graphics:
Colin McRae Rally 2.0 has a vast array of graphics
options; this game would run on a 200Mhz Pentium with 64Mb of ram in
the box, and a voodoo3 graphics card. The quality of the game with
that configuration does not warrant the £30 to buy the game, if you
have a 300Mhz Pentium II or lower; I see no point in buying the new
game, as it will feel like the old version all over again.
Using a
Pentium III is really vital if you want to run the game with high
graphics. As ever, using a GeForce based card will make so much
difference. If you can get the resolution up high enough, (2048 by
1536, is the best) the cars look almost show room real. I have many
car games, Midtown Madness 1& 2, Grand Prix 3, Need For Speed, to
name a few, but none of those really push my graphics card. If there
are people out there who love games and have a beast of a machine,
Pentium III 1Ghz or above, with 256mb Ram or above with a GeForce 2
Ultra, you can play the game in glorious 32bit at a resolution of 2048
by 1536 (you will need a good monitor for this).
